I just got my VDSL modem, (Japanese Hikari Fiber from NTT)
I cannot get a connection through it.
I can connect fine to wireless networks of neighbors(for testing only!)
I type:
sudo /etc/rc.d/network startand the error I get is:
Error, eth0: timed out
Warning, eth0: using IPV4LL address 169.254.9.111when I run:
sudo dhcpcd eth0I get:
vladuz ~ $ sudo dhcpcd eth0
Error, eth0: timed out
Warning, eth0: using IPV4LL address 169.254.9.111
I tried stopping,starting, restarting /etc/rc.d/network, didn't do anything.
I tried killing dhcpcd on eth0 with "sudo dhcpcd eth0 -k" and restarting it, but nothing, still same error.
when I ping the IP in the error output I get a connection:
vladuz ~ $ ping 169.254.9.111
PING 169.254.9.111 (169.254.9.111) 56(84) bytes of data.
64 bytes from 169.254.9.111: icmp_seq=1 ttl=64 time=0.031 ms
64 bytes from 169.254.9.111: icmp_seq=2 ttl=64 time=0.027 msifconfig eth0 returns this:
vladuz ~ $ ifconfig eth0
eth0 Link encap:Ethernet HWaddr 00:13:A9:A7:F8:2B
inet addr:169.254.9.111 Bcast:169.254.255.255 Mask:255.255.0.0
UP BROADCAST RUNNING MULTICAST MTU:1500 Metric:1
RX packets:0 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0 frame:0
TX packets:49 errors:0 dropped:0 overruns:0 carrier:0
collisions:0 txqueuelen:1000
RX bytes:0 (0.0 b) TX bytes:10758 (10.5 Kb)
Interrupt:16By the way I am directly connecting to the modem, no router inbetween, if that makes any difference.
Can anybody please help me troubleshoot this?

Are you sure you're meant to use DHCP? I don't know about VDSL specifically, but regular DSL usually requires PPPOE.
